If you have a large number of ego batteries already, use them for a while. Just get some different cartos or tanks for them. I'm a fan of the Vivi-Nova's but the pro tanks and evods get decent reviews.

If you do go for the new mod, I would recommend something that will fit a 18650 imr battery. The shape and finish, VV or not would be up to you. Save the ego batts - I still have a working one over 3 yrs old going strong...:vapor:

If you like the box mod style like your friend has, get a V-Mod or an Innokin MVP with a larger clearomizer. The V-mod has a replaceable battery and internal bottle to hold the liquid, but is quite expensive. The MVP has a non-replaceable 2600mah battery and no liquid storage but is alot cheaper upfront. Or get a Vamo (or similar) like Choc-addict suggested if you want to go with a tube style.
